all collections · daily · marketplace overlay
weekly · real (teal) vs wash (rose)
all collections · daily · marketplace overlay
weekly · real (teal) vs wash (rose)
counterparties · funders · clusters
Move packages this wallet published on-chain — what it shipped, not what it used.
This Move package defines a single module, `wtp`, which primarily manages a custom coin type also named `WTP`. The `init` function is the only public/entry function; it creates a new `WTP` currency with a fixed supply, name, description, and icon URL. It then freezes the `CoinMetadata<WTP>` object and transfers the `TreasuryCap<WTP>` to the transaction sender, allowing them to mint new `WTP` coins. The package does not exhibit any notable patterns like signature/allowlist gating, time-gating, dynamic fields, vault/escrow, or royalties, as its functionality is limited to the initial currency creation.
This package manages `Nft` objects, which represent non-fungible tokens with attributes like `group_id`, `type`, `name`, `description`, `media_url`, and `attributes` (a map of strings). It also manages a `Manager` object, which holds a `Display` object for `Nft`s, a `TransferPolicyCap` for `Nft`s, a `Balance<SUI>` for collected funds, and a vector of `ID`s for reserved NFTs. The `init` function creates and shares a `Manager` object and a `TransferPolicy<Nft>` object, initializing the `Display` with metadata fields and adding `kiosk_lock_rule` and `royalty_rule` to the `TransferPolicy`. The `withdraw_balance` function allows the `Publisher` to withdraw SUI from the `Manager`'s balance. The `withdraw_reserved_nfts` function allows the `Publisher` to remove reserved NFTs from the `Manager` and lock them into a Kiosk. The `withdraw_
This Sui package, `my_minter`, facilitates the creation and management of NFT collections and their associated minting processes. The primary object types it manages are `Minter` (representing a minting configuration for a collection), `Collection` (the NFT collection itself), and `Nft` (individual NFTs). The `init` function initializes the package by creating a `Publisher` object, a `Display` object for `Nft` metadata, and a `CreatorCapability` object, transferring them to the transaction sender. Public/entry functions include `add_phase`, `remove_phase`, and `update_phase`, which allow the `Minter`'s owner to manage `SalePhase` objects within a `Minter`. These functions mutate the `phases` vector within the `Minter` object. The `mint` function allows users to mint NFTs from a `Minter`. It checks for time-gating, optional allowlist gating (via Merkle proofs), and per-user/per-phase mint limits, deducting the mint price from the provided `
marketplace NFT sales from analytics.sale. Net = proceeds − spend; realized trading flow, not true PnL (ignores still-held NFTs; wash trades inflate both sides).
nft_collectorRule-based labels, conservative precision.
{
"wallet": "0x96822deccd01d9c9ca54be65acf28b16b5323863f02ede5c76046a4ab67035ca",
"n_tx": 710,
"n_successful_tx": 704,
"n_distinct_epochs": 100,
"n_distinct_sponsors": 3,
"first_seen_cp": 30970088,
"last_seen_cp": 227428920,
"first_seen_ts_ms": 1712639018937,
"last_seen_ts_ms": 1766730240309,
"total_gas_spent_mist": 6381184108,
"n_self_sponsored_tx": 701,
"n_sponsored_tx": 9,
"gas_price_p50": 750,
"gas_price_p95": 750,
"active_hours_top24": [
6,
9,
1,
7,
19,
22,
10,
4,
8,
12,
14,
23,
2,
21,
15,
11,
18,
0,
5,
13,
20,
17,
3,
16
],
"primary_archetype": "nft_collector",
"labels": [
"nft_collector"
],
"label_confidence": [
0.65
],
"bot_score": 0,
"bot_signals": [],
"cex_label": null
}Top active hours by UTC. Circadian peak → likely E. Asia / Oceania.